how to assign bandwidth ristriction to pppoe clients

dear can any one create pppoe ques for my test router

what i want is few of my clients shoule get 512kbps, some 1Mbps and some 2Mbps.

can any one help me in doing this

my clients connect to router through pppoe and get authenticated from external server.

but i dont know how to assign bandwith ristriction on them for upload as well as download

one more thing i assign bandwidth at my radius server to the clients how will the bandwidth policy be applied to the clients.

someone plz give me step by step instruction to create these three queues and how to apply it to other users.

u can check my server conf at 116.68.246.122
user id admin
password admin

plz do the needful

thanks in advance

I guess you are using RADIUS server as external authentication device.
Configure to MikroTik-Rate-Limit from it for queue configuration,

Mikrotik-Rate-Limit - Datarate limitation for clients. Format is: rx-rate[/tx-rate] [rx-burst-rate[/tx-burst-rate] [rx-burst-threshold[/tx-burst-threshold] [rx-burst-time[/tx-burst-time] [priority] [rx-rate-min[/tx-rate-min]]]] from the point of view of the router (so “rx” is client upload, and “tx” is client download). All rates should be numbers with optional ‘k’ (1,000s) or ‘M’ (1,000,000s). If tx-rate is not specified, rx-rate is as tx-rate too. Same goes for tx-burst-rate and tx-burst-threshold and tx-burst-time. If both rx-burst-threshold and tx-burst-threshold are not specified (but burst-rate is specified), rx-rate and tx-rate is used as burst thresholds. If both rx-burst-time and tx-burst-time are not specified, 1s is used as default. Priority takes values 1..8, where 1 implies the highest priority, but 8 - the lowest. If rx-rate-min and tx-rate-min are not specified rx-rate and tx-rate values are used. The rx-rate-min and tx-rate-min values can not exceed rx-rate and tx-rate values.
http://wiki.mikrotik.com/wiki/Manual:RADIUS_Client

can u again login the router and and check this user is having 256kbps of bandwidth in my radius

what i want is he should get 256kbps
and alo create some policy in the que so thant i can understand it for hin
i need 256kbps upload and 256 kbps download for the user

dear i dont know how to config plz tell me step by step


how to config the bandwith ristriction on ppoe client users given by radius server

I add a new profile for you and edit your pool IPs

you said you have a radius server so you must put the speed of user in it and that’s it…

hi Ronix

u mean that i dont have to create any queue for bandwidth policy in my MT

the bandwidth ristriction will be pushed from my radius for that user

is it what u want to say

if it is so than thanks a lot if no than tell me what shouls i do

i am asking this because the user connected to the MTbox is having 256k on my radius and here it is showing only 192 kbps connection in queue

dont know why it is happening
can u check it
thanks

yes

recheck your configuration in radius for that user